			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The Multicultural Campus Council (MCC) will host a table during the 2012 Student Convocation which will be held at Founders Plaza on Thursday, August 23, 2012. At the MCC table, students will be able to pick up handouts which will contain informational links and websites pertaining to multiculturalism and enjoy Hawaiian shaved ice that will also be provided by the MCC.</p>
<p>There will be an international flag parade on display for everyone to see and to promote campus wide awareness of the different countries represented on our Purdue Calumet campus.  So stop by the MCC table for valuable information and tasty treats!</p>
